Heavy rainfall is not the only source of flooding. Internal problems like burst pipes as well as overflows can cause emergency situation flooding. This will certainly additionally trigger damages to your residential or commercial property. Failing to attend to the problem will certainly rise the damages and boost the chances of mold and mildew growth. Go on reviewing to find out what you can when dealing with emergency situation flooding.

1. Shut Off Key Water Shutoff

Pipelines can burst due to freezing temps, high pressure, obstruction, hot water heater problems, and also various other aspects. Despite the reason, you need to act swiftly to make certain permeable house materials, appliances, and furnishings do not take in the water, leading to damages. Turn off the main shutoff prior to you do any type of cleansing to make certain water stops pouring in. Eliminating the water resource is easy, as well as it is something you can do on your own. When it comes to the ruptured pipeline, require emergency situation plumbing solutions to fix it immediately.

2. Shut down the Breaker

Water is a conductor, as well as if it reaches your electric outlets, it can cause injuries or casualties. Maintain the power off until excess water is gone.

3. Relocate Necessary Wet Times

When it comes to saving your home furnishings and devices, time is of the essence. You should relocate whatever sharpen items you can from the affected area to a dry place. This prevents additional damage since the longer they take in water, the much more substantial the issue.

4. File the Extent of Damage

Take note of all the damage caused by the ruptured pipeline. With documentation, you can additionally obtain a clear photo of the level of the damages.

5. Eliminate Water ASAP

You need to get rid of excess water immediately. Should there be a huge quantity of standing water, you may need a water pump for extraction. You can lease this equipment if you don't own one. If it's late in the evening, the convention container method additionally functions. Use numerous jugs as well as manual labor to take it out. When minimal water is left, you can soak up the rest with old tee shirts or towels. You might also need to get rid of damaged materials like carpetings and rugs.

6. Dry the Location

Focus on drying the influenced areas. If the weather condition is positive, open doors and windows to raise air movement. You can likewise set up electric followers and also put them in the best setup. A dehumidifier likewise works in taking out dampness to avoid mold and molds.

7. Collaborate with Experts

When you experience comprehensive water damage as a result of emergency flooding from a ruptured pipeline, you can work with a restoration expert to reconstruct and restore your home. Most importantly, don't neglect to call a trustworthy plumbing professional to repair the ruptured pipeline and inspect the remainder of your piping system. Making It Through the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Preparations



If you live in a storm-prone area, you must be utilized now on what to do, where to go as well as what to have to be gotten ready for negative weather. If you're not used to obtaining pummeled by high winds and also hard rainfall, you possibly do not have an suggestion exactly how ideal to deal with a storm situation.

For beginners, tornados do not just come without a warning. Weather stations keep an eye on the environment all the time. If a storm is feasible, they will certainly provide two types of warnings:

Storm watch-- is issued when there is a feasible storm in your location. You possibly will be experiencing a dark, over cast skies, an unusually gusty day and also some rainfall. The tornado might or might not come, yet this is the moment to keep tuned to your neighborhood radio for news and updates.

Storm warning-- is released when a storm is headed towards your location. Attempt to stay indoors as high as possible. Or if citizens are suggested to leave to a much safer location, go as early as you can. Don't wait till the eleventh hour to leave your house. Already, the streets could be flooded as well as web traffic is bad. You don't wish to be captured in your automobile in bad weather condition.

Blizzard-- normally takes place in winter and also means hefty snow, solid winds and also wind chill. When a warning is issued, prevent taking a trip as long as feasible and also remain inside. There is no use revealing on your own outdoors where you can obtain entraped in website traffic or in places where you will certainly be tough to reach or worse, locate.

Points don't constantly go bad throughout tornados, but climate is unpredictable as well as anything can take place. To help you prepare for a storm emergency, here are a few ideas:

Dress up.
Put on sufficient garments to maintain yourself warm. Heat may not be readily available in your residence so obtain added coats as well as coverings to preserve your body temperature level adequately. Have your mittens, handwear covers, hats, socks and boots prepared as well.

Have food prepared.
Emergency stipulations are a should during storm emergency situations. Ensure you supply on no-cook food, tinned food, some sweet and other non-perishable products. And also don't neglect can openers, scissors or tools. If the storm gets regrettable and the streets are swamped, you will have a trouble heading out to the grocery stores. Stores may be shut.

Maintain containers of water handy. Clean water may be difficult ahead by throughout really bad problems as well as the worst point you can do is experience dehydration since you were not prepared. Keep a supply of at the very least one gallon for each person per day that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Fill up the tub.
You'll require much more water for washing and also flushing the toilets. When the power is out, your water pump will not operate, so best load your bath tub, water containers and also pails with water. If you have kids in your home, take precautions by covering deep containers as well as keeping youngsters away from the shower room unless necessary.

Emergency situation package
Have a medical or first set all set and ensure it's freshly-stocked. It must have an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ters as well as needed medications. It's likewise a excellent suggestion to have an additional set in your cars and truck.

If any person in your household is under special medication, see to it you have sufficient supplies to last till after the tornado is over and also medication stores are open.

Lights off
Anticipate power failures during tornado emergencies. You will not have any electrical power, so supply on candle lights, flashlights as well as emergency lights. Have additional fresh batteries and also matches in case you run out.

If you can't turn on the TV, have a battery-powered radio listened to a station that covers your area. Media will certainly monitor the storm and also will maintain you upgraded.

You may require warm water throughout the duration when power is not yet available, so keep a small tank of gas about simply in case. Your outside barbecue grill will certainly do perfectly.

Obtain an alternate sanctuary.
Make sure you have sufficient gas in your storage tank in situation you require to obtain out of the house as well as move someplace. Keep to a higher ground where you have much better opportunities of being safe and dry.
